Output 7fc859ae6f60c153aa39c775d5929c6be44dff8856ed92d645e67140aac2631f:1

value
68182438
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 83726f0558618df62f54809dae5531d65088b17f OP_EQUALVERIFY OP_CHECKSIG
address
1Cz2c81q3Pk8fNfcHAYcoTF3ioT7SjvUQa
transaction
7fc859ae6f60c153aa39c775d5929c6be44dff8856ed92d645e67140aac2631f
confirmations
448838
spent
true